Role Overview
Employment Advisers are the front line of Reed in Partnership, directly contributing to our mission by supporting jobseekers (our participants), engaging with local employers and promoting the benefits of the Restart Scheme within the local community.
Key Responsibilities
* Take ownership and support a caseload of long‑term unemployed jobseekers, identifying barriers and creating tailored action plans to progress them into employment.
* Deliver personalised, one‑to‑one guidance including CV writing, interview preparation, and skills development.
* Meet and exceed performance targets and Key Performance Indicators (KPIs).
* Collaborate with participants to shift mindsets and build confidence to find and sustain work.
* Engage with local employers to identify job opportunities.
* Signpost participants to internal and external stakeholders to address specific barriers such as health, housing or financial challenges.
* Promote the Restart Scheme within the community, raising awareness of its benefits and impact.
* Provide inclusive support and advice to people from all backgrounds, ensuring fairness, openness and honesty.
